Kosher Fried Chicken Recipe
Description: A classic recipe for crispy and flavorful kosher fried chicken.
Ingredients
- 1 whole chicken, cut into pieces
- 1 cup all-purpose flour
- 1 teaspoon salt
- 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
- 1/2 teaspoon paprika
- 1/4 teaspoon garlic powder
- 1/4 teaspoon onion powder
- 2 large eggs
- 1/4 cup milk
- 3 cups vegetable oil, for frying
Instructions
- In a shallow dish, whisk together flour, salt, pepper, paprika, garlic powder, and onion powder.
- In another shallow dish, whisk together eggs and milk.
- Dredge each chicken piece in the flour mixture, shaking off excess.
- Dip the floured chicken piece into the egg mixture, letting excess drip off.
- Dredge the chicken piece again in the flour mixture.
- Heat vegetable oil in a large skillet or Dutch oven over medium-high heat to 350°F (175°C).
- Carefully place chicken pieces in the hot oil, being careful not to overcrowd the pan.
- Fry for about 6-8 minutes per side, or until golden brown and cooked through. The internal temperature should reach 165°F (74°C).
- Remove chicken from the skillet and place on a wire rack to drain.
- Serve hot.
